It Was A Home
''It Was a Home'' is the second studio album by American singer and songwriter KAINA, which was released worldwide on March 4, 2022, through City Slang. The album was supported by five singles: "Come Back as a Flower", "Casita", "Anybody Can Be in Love", "Apple", and "Golden Mirror". The album features Sen Morimoto, Sleater-Kinney, and Helado Negro. Release and promotion KAINA announced the album on November 2, 2021, the same day when she released her third single, "Anybody Can Be in Love". She also revealed an upcoming tour with tour dates in North America and in Europe. The second album was released on March 4, 2022, with a limited vinyl pressing in sun yellow and violet. Singles On August 9, 2021, KAINA did a cover of "Come Back as a Flower" by Stevie Wonder from his album '' Journey Through "The Secret Life of Plants"'' with a music video. Meow Wolf
Meow Wolf is an American arts and entertainment company that creates large-scale interactive and immersive art installations. Founded in 2008, its flagship attraction, ''House of Eternal Return'' in Santa Fe, New Mexico, is a facility, which includes a concert venue in addition to the main immersive art installation. In 2021 their second installation, Omega Mart, opened in Area15 in Las Vegas. A third location in Denver, Convergence Station, opened its doors to the public on September 17, 2021. Their CEO is Jose Tolosa, who took the place of co-CEOs Carl Christensen and Ali Rubinstein in 2022. Meow Wolf is the entertainment industry's sole certified B corporation. In 2022, Meow Wolf announced the formation of the Meow Wolf Foundation, which will focus on giving to the communities of new and existing Meow Wolf Locations. Milkboy
MilkBoy is an American recording studio and entertainment company founded in 1994 by Tommy Joyner. Company headquarters is located at MilkBoy the Studio, at 413 North 7th Street in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. The original "MilkBoy Recording" was located in north Philadelphia at 5th and Olney above Zapf's music. In 2002 after partnering with composer Jamie Lokoff in 1999 Joyner moved to the Philadelphia "main line" area and opened the second studio at 44 West Lancaster Avenue in Ardmore, Pennsylvania. In 2006, MilkBoy opened its first food and beverage operation, a coffee shop and acoustic music venue on Cricket Avenue in Ardmore, right around the corner from the recording studio. A few years later they opened another MilkBoy Coffee in Bryn Mawr, Pennsylvania, which changed ownership in 2012.
